Handover — Torvald to Insa, Fennwick image pipeline.

Slimming work on the Fennwick builder is mostly done. Base switched to the minimal runtime layer; image down from 1.4GB to 210MB. Stripped debug symbols, dropped the shell from prod stages. Remaining: two plugins still pull the full toolchain — see the slim-plugins branch. CI cache needs a purge after merge. Registry cleanup job is paused until then. The staging vault unlocks with the recovery passphrase shown just below.

unlock words, kafog-tajof: ulador-ulaael-kasvan

## Deployment

PortionWise, the recipe-scaling calculator, ships as a single container behind the Larkfield ingress. The service holds no user accounts; all scaling math is stateless, and the only persisted data is an anonymized usage counter written to the metrics sidecar. Deploys are triggered by tagging a release branch, after which the build pipeline runs the dependency audit and signs the image. Rollbacks are a one-command revert to the previous tag. For review purposes, the runtime configuration applied to production is reproduced below.

config for bahop-baduf:
[kasion]
team = lamath
access_code = ac_d807e5
host = kasion.paliqcloud.corp
port = 4000
owner = julix.tamvan
peer = frair.qorvelsoft.local

// Dark-mode support in the Lumenfall admin dashboard.
// Plugin authors: do not hardcode colors. Resolve tokens through the
// ThemeBridge client below; it returns the active palette and listens
// for scheme changes so your panels flip without a reload.
// Contrast ratios are enforced server-side — submissions that bypass
// tokens fail review. Initialize the client once per plugin, at mount,
// never per render. The client authenticates against the internal
// ThemeBridge service. Use the key that follows.

API key for hagug-kajof: vxb4-HrJ9